Unlocking Growth Without Breaking the Bank: Mastering Affordable Content Marketing
In today's digitally driven world, content is king. Businesses of all sizes acknowledge the power of engaging stories, insightful information, and interesting media to bring in, keep, and transform clients. Content marketing, the strategic approach of creating and dispersing important, pertinent, and consistent content, has become a foundation of contemporary marketing strategies. Nevertheless, for many businesses, particularly start-ups and small to medium-sized business (SMEs), the perceived costs associated with content marketing can appear complicated.
Fortunately is that impactful content marketing does not necessitate inflated budgets or enormous marketing groups. Affordable content marketing is not just a possibility; it's a wise and tactical method that allows businesses to take advantage of the power of content to accomplish their marketing goals without draining their monetary resources. This short article will check out the landscape of affordable content marketing, highlighting essential strategies, tools, and best practices to assist businesses of all sizes create a successful content existence on a budget plan.
Why Affordable Content Marketing is a Game-Changer
For businesses operating with restricted marketing spending plans, the appeal of pricey, large-scale projects can be appealing. However, affordable content marketing provides a more sustainable and typically more reliable path to growth. Here's why welcoming a budget-conscious method to content is a smart move:
- Higher Return on Investment (ROI): Content marketing, in general, boasts a higher ROI compared to conventional outbound marketing approaches. Affordable content marketing enhances this advantage by maximizing output from each dollar invested. By concentrating on organic reach, leveraging existing resources, and using cost-effective tools, businesses can achieve substantial outcomes with minimal monetary expense.
- Leveling the Playing Field: In the digital realm, size isn't whatever. Affordable content marketing empowers smaller sized businesses to contend with bigger corporations. A well-crafted article from a small business can rank higher in online search engine results than a generic page from an international company, proving that quality and significance outweigh large marketing spend.
- Building Authentic Connections: Affordable content marketing often requires a more individual and genuine approach. When spending plans are tight, counting on authentic voice, audience engagement, and community building ends up being vital. This promotes much deeper connections with consumers, builds trust, and cultivates brand name loyalty that goes beyond marketing dollars.
- Sustainable Growth: Unlike paid marketing that stops delivering results when the budget runs out, content marketing builds possessions that continue to generate worth with time. Post, articles, videos, and social networks content can bring in traffic, produce leads, and drive conversions for months and even years after their initial production. Affordable content marketing permits consistent and continual development, instead of short-term bursts of presence.
- Flexibility and Adaptability: Smaller spending plans frequently encourage imagination and resourcefulness. Affordable content marketing requires a versatile technique, motivating businesses to explore different content formats, platforms, and strategies to find what resonates best with their audience and provides the most effect for their investment.
Key Affordable Content Marketing Strategies
Crafting an effective and affordable content marketing method needs a blend of imagination, strategic preparation, and clever execution. Here are some impactful strategies that will not spend a lot:
Leverage Blogging: Blogging stays a cornerstone of affordable content marketing. Developing helpful, engaging, and SEO-optimized blog site posts is an economical way to attract natural traffic, develop idea leadership, and support leads. Businesses can:
- Focus on Long-Tail Keywords: Target specific, less competitive keywords that align with their specific niche and audience interests.
- Optimize for SEO: Implement standard SEO best practices like keyword combination, meta descriptions, and image optimization to improve online search engine rankings.
- Develop a Content Calendar: Plan blog posts in advance to maintain consistency and ensure a steady stream of fresh content.
- Promote on Social Media: Share post throughout social media platforms to broaden reach and drive traffic back to the website.
Welcome Social Media Marketing (Organically): Social media platforms offer unbelievable chances for affordable content marketing. Focus on building an organic presence by:
- Creating Engaging Content: Share important and relevant content that resonates with the target market. This might include behind-the-scenes looks, user-generated content, market news, quick suggestions, and interactive surveys or questions.
- Constant Posting: Maintain a regular posting schedule to keep the audience engaged and develop brand exposure.
- Neighborhood Engagement: Actively react to remarks, messages, and points out to promote a sense of neighborhood and develop relationships with fans.
- Utilize Free Social Media Management Tools: Tools like Buffer and Hootsuite provide complimentary prepare for scheduling posts and managing several social networks accounts, saving time and effort.
Email Marketing - Nurturing Leads Affordably: Email marketing remains a highly efficient and affordable channel for supporting leads and driving conversions. Businesses can:
- Build an Email List Organically: Offer valuable totally free resources like e-books, checklists, or webinars in exchange for email sign-ups.
- Make Use Of Free or Low-Cost Email Marketing Platforms: Platforms like Mailchimp and Sendinblue use free prepare for businesses with smaller sized email lists, supplying important e-mail marketing features.
- Segment Email Lists: Segment email lists based on audience interests and behaviors to provide more targeted and relevant content, increasing engagement and conversion rates.
- Automate Email Sequences: Set up automatic e-mail series to nurture leads, onboard brand-new customers, or promote particular product and services.
Repurpose Content - Maximizing Existing Assets: Content repurposing is a highly effective method to magnify the reach and effect of existing content without creating everything from scratch. Businesses can:
- Turn Blog Posts into Social Media Updates: Extract key takeaways and insights from post to create appealing social media snippets.
- Transform Webinars into Blog Posts or Articles: Transcribe webinar content and repurpose it into written formats for larger availability.
- Develop Infographics from Data and Statistics: Visualize data from post or reports into aesthetically appealing infographics for social networks and website sharing.
- Change Presentations into SlideShare Content: Upload discussions to platforms like SlideShare to reach a broader audience and generate leads.
User-Generated Content (UGC) - Leveraging Your Audience: User-generated content is a goldmine of affordable and authentic content. Motivate customers to share their experiences, evaluations, and images related to business. Businesses can:
- Run Contests and Giveaways: Incentivize users to produce and share content associated to the brand.
- Function Customer Testimonials and Reviews: Showcase favorable consumer experiences on sites and social media.
- Produce Hashtag Campaigns: Encourage users to share content using a specific brand name hashtag to develop community and discover user-generated content quickly.
- Repurpose UGC in Marketing Materials: Utilize user-generated content in social media posts, website galleries, and even email marketing campaigns.
Visitor Blogging - Expanding Reach and Authority: Guest blogging on pertinent industry websites can be an efficient method to expand reach, construct brand authority, and drive recommendation traffic back to the business website. Businesses can:
- Identify Relevant Blogs in Their Niche: Research and identify blogs that deal with their target market and accept visitor posts.
- Pitch High-Quality and Valuable Content Ideas: Offer special and informative content ideas that line up with the blog's audience and editorial standards.
- Include a Bio with a Link Back to the Website: Ensure the guest blog post includes a bio with a link back to the business website to drive traffic and improve SEO.
Standard SEO Optimization - Laying the Foundation for Organic Growth: While sophisticated SEO strategies can be costly, executing fundamental SEO principles is important for affordable content marketing. Businesses need to:
- Conduct Keyword Research: Identify pertinent keywords that their target audience is searching for. Free tools like Google Keyword Planner and Ubersuggest can be handy for basic keyword research.
- Optimize Website Content: Integrate appropriate keywords naturally into website content, consisting of page titles, headings, and body text.
- Develop Internal Links: Link appropriate pages within the website to improve site navigation and SEO.
- Claim and Optimize Business Listings: Optimize Google My Business and other online business listings to improve local search exposure.
Tools and Resources for Affordable Content Marketing
Many totally free and low-priced tools can assist businesses in their affordable content marketing efforts:
Content Creation Tools:
- Google Docs/Microsoft Word: Free data processing tools for writing article and short articles.
- Canva (Free Plan): User-friendly graphic design tool for creating social networks visuals, infographics, and presentations.
- Grammarly (Free Plan): Grammar and spell-checking tool to improve content quality.
- Hemingway Editor (Free Version): Tool to enhance readability and clarity of written content.
Social Media Management Tools:
- Buffer (Free Plan): Social media scheduling and management platform.
- Hootsuite (Free Plan): Social media management platform with scheduling and analytics features.
- TweetDeck (Free): Twitter management tool for scheduling and monitoring.
- Facebook & & Instagram Scheduling (Free): Native scheduling functions within Facebook and Instagram platforms.
Email Marketing Platforms:
- Mailchimp (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a complimentary prepare for as much as 2,000 customers.
- Sendinblue (Free Plan): Email marketing platform with a totally free strategy and transactional email features.
SEO Tools:
- Google Keyword Planner (Free): Keyword research study tool from Google Ads.
- Ubersuggest (Free Version): Keyword research study and SEO analysis tool.
- Google Analytics (Free): Website analytics platform to track traffic and content performance.
- Google Search Console (Free): Tool to keep an eye on website performance in Google search results page.
Content Curation Tools:
- Feedly (Free Plan): RSS feed reader for content discovery and curation.
- Pocket (Free): Tool to conserve and arrange short articles and content for later usage.
Determining Success on a Budget
Tracking content marketing ROI doesn't need costly analytics suites. Businesses can effectively determine success using readily offered and typically totally free tools:
- Website Analytics (Google Analytics): Monitor website traffic, bounce rate, time on page, and conversions to evaluate content efficiency.
- Social Network Analytics (Platform Analytics & & Free Tools): Track engagement metrics like likes, shares, remarks, and follower development to evaluate social networks content efficiency.
- Email Marketing Metrics (Platform Analytics): Monitor open rates, click-through rates, and conversion rates to examine e-mail project efficiency.
- Lead Generation Tracking: Track the number of leads produced through content marketing efforts, utilizing kinds, call-to-actions, and landing page tracking.
- Sales and Revenue Tracking: Correlate content marketing efforts with sales and revenue growth to identify the general impact on business objectives.
Typical Pitfalls to Avoid in Affordable Content Marketing
While affordable content marketing is attainable, particular pitfalls can hinder success. Bearing in mind these typical mistakes is essential:
- Lack of Strategy: Jumping into content creation without a clear method can lead to wasted effort and resources. A recorded content technique is essential, even for budget-conscious campaigns.
- Disparity: Sporadic content creation is ineffective. Consistency is essential to building an audience and attaining sustainable results. Establish a realistic content calendar and stay with it.
- Low-Quality Content: Cutting corners on content quality to conserve time or money can harm brand track record and weaken marketing efforts. Focus on creating important, helpful, and appealing content, even if it means producing less frequently.
- Disregarding SEO: Neglecting standard SEO principles can restrict organic reach. Even affordable content marketing requires a structure of SEO to optimize presence in online search engine outcomes.
- Absence of Promotion: Creating great content is just half the battle. Stopping working to promote content effectively limits its reach and effect. Allocate time and resources to content promo throughout pertinent channels.
- Not Tracking Results: Without tracking and examining results, it's difficult to optimize content marketing efforts and improve ROI. Execute standard tracking mechanisms to monitor efficiency and make data-driven choices.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: Is affordable content marketing truly reliable?A: Yes, definitely. Affordable content marketing, when done strategically, can be extremely efficient and often provides a higher ROI compared to expensive outbound marketing methods. It's about concentrating on quality, consistency, and leveraging complimentary or affordable resources to achieve marketing goals.
Q2: What's the primary step in producing an affordable content marketing technique?A: The primary step is to define your target market and your content marketing objectives. Understand who you are attempting to reach and what you want to attain with your content (e.g., brand name awareness, lead generation, sales). This will guide your content production and distribution efforts.
Q3: Do I need to be an expert writer to develop content?A: Not always. While strong writing abilities are useful, focus on offering valuable and useful content that addresses your audience's requirements and interests. Tools like Grammarly and Hemingway Editor can assist improve your composing quality. You can likewise consider contracting out content composing to freelancers for particular tasks when required.
Q4: How often should I release content when on a budget?A: Consistency is more essential than frequency. Start with a practical publishing schedule that you can keep consistently, whether it's when a week or twice a month. Quality over amount is key. As you grow, you can slowly increase your content output.
Q5: What are the most important metrics to track in affordable content marketing?A: Key metrics to track consist of website traffic, social media engagement (likes, shares, comments), email open and click-through rates, lead generation (variety of leads produced), and eventually, sales and profits credited to your content marketing efforts. Concentrate on metrics that line up with your specific goals.
Q6: Can I really contend with larger companies utilizing affordable content marketing?A: Yes, absolutely. Affordable content marketing levels the playing field. Small businesses can frequently outshine larger companies by producing niche, premium content that resonates deeply with a specific audience. Concentrate on being genuine, engaging, and offering distinct value.
Q7: How much time should I dedicate to affordable content marketing?A: The time commitment will vary depending on your goals and resources. Start with a workable amount of time every week and gradually adjust as required. Focus on tasks, make use of time-saving tools, and consider contracting out certain tasks if possible. Consistency gradually is more crucial than extreme bursts of effort.
